Listview分页显示数量的问题

bf3400 2010-01-26 12:34:24
本人在做一个用listview分页的功能 里面显示各个明星的图片 但要按照屏幕分辨率决定每一页显示多少条

显示方式为大图标
没有滚动条

----问题
怎么计算出当前listview能显示多少条数据?
--

比如当前listview 宽 = 660 高 = 260
单元格属性 图标大小为96x96 字体 12 幼圆

//单元格之间的间隔 电脑1 60 电脑2 44 ?不同的电脑为什么单元格的间隔不一样? 我试过3台电脑 我自己的是60 其他44

660 / 156 = 4

660 / 140 = 5

通过当前listview的宽度除以一个单元格的宽度 + 间隔 得到当前一行能显示多少个
问题是有的电脑间隔是不同的 有没有直接的方法?
...全文
99 2 打赏 收藏 转发到动态 举报
写回复
用AI写文章
2 条回复
切换为时间正序
请发表友善的回复…
发表回复
bf3400 2010-01-26
  • 打赏
  • 举报
回复
原来listview里的单元格能获取相对坐标 问题解决了
这是一条数学题...
平生我自如 2010-01-26
  • 打赏
  • 举报
回复
没有实现过! 百度一下吧

110,533

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术 C#
社区管理员
  • C#
  • Web++
  • by_封爱
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告

让您成为最强悍的C#开发者

试试用AI创作助手写篇文章吧